1. The standard form of a quadratic equation is​

Respuesta :

ujalakhan18
ujalakhan18 ujalakhan18
  • 01-07-2020

Answer:

[tex]ax^2+bx+c=0[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

The standard form of quadratic equation is [tex]ax^2+bx+c=0[/tex] where a,b and c are real numbers and a ≠ 0.
